Why lithium battery documentation matters on the Rexa Lite
Test summaries, packing declarations and correct labelling must travel with the consignment.
The most common mistake is optimising for the first order instead of the fourth, which is where Rexa Lite economics actually settle.
State of charge limits apply to air freight and should be confirmed before booking.
Reference specification
| Item | Value |
|---|---|
| Model | Rexa Lite |
| Brand | Freemax |
| Category | Pod Systems |
| Battery | 1000 mAh |
| Output range | 12-40 W |
| Capacity | 2.0 ml |
| Charging | USB-C 2A |
| Coil options | 0.4 / 0.6 ohm |
| Carton quantity | 100 units |
Carrier requirements differ, so documentation should be checked per lane.

Frequently asked questions
What paperwork accompanies a Rexa Lite battery shipment?
Transport test summary, dangerous goods declaration where applicable, correct marks on cartons and the commercial set.
Can packaging be adjusted for our market?
Artwork localisation is straightforward; structural changes need larger volumes and a longer lead time.
Can several models be mixed in one shipment?
Yes, mixing models and flavours within a carton or pallet is common and usually helps first time buyers test demand.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
